FELA provides workers' compensation benefits to employees of which industry?

Explanation:
FELA applies specifically to railroad workers, giving them a federal remedy for injuries caused by their employer’s negligence. It covers employees of interstate railroads, not other industries. This makes the railroad industry the focus of FELA, distinguishing it from other workers’ compensation provisions that apply to airlines, maritime workers, or the oil and gas sector, which rely on different laws.
